Abstract
Gaudin algebras form a family of maximal commutative subalgebras in the tensor product of copies of the universal enveloping algebra of a semisimple Lie algebra . This family is parameterized by collections of pairwise distinct complex numbers . We obtain some new commutative subalgebras in as limit cases of Gaudin subalgebras. These commutative subalgebras turn to be related to the hamiltonians of bending flows and to the Gelfand--Tsetlin bases. We use this to prove the simplicity of spectrum in the Gaudin model for some new cases.
